The secrets to a good ad

Most ads are written merely not to offend. This goes back to chapter one, “Nine Secret Words,” in Roy Williams first book, The Wizard of Ads. What are those nine words? “The risk of insult is the price of clarity.” Rare is the ad that makes its point clearly.

Highlight Your Brand with a Favicon

A “favicon” (short for “favorites icon”) is the 16×16 pixel image that appears next to a site name in the navigation bar of many browsers and in browser bookmarks or favorites lists.

Triggers for Spam Filters

Contrary to popular belief among marketers, message content is not a major cause of deliverability challenges for most email marketers. This finding is a result of testing the content of more than 1,705 unique emails, using EmailAdvisor’s content scoring tool.
